// Shard count for the Meridale user-profile store.
// We shard by a hash of the profile's internal key, NOT by region —
// regional sharding caused hot shards during the Oakbrim launch.
// Changing this constant requires a full resharding migration, which
// takes roughly a day and needs sign-off from the storage group.
// If you think this number is wrong, it probably isn't; check the
// capacity doc first. The migration tooling stamps every run with
// the build token recorded below.

session token of kahog-bahif = htk9_f63daec35

Quenby Fleet Service — Environments

The Quenby fuel-usage report runs in three environments: dev, verify, and live. Only verify and live ingest telemetry from the Harrowgate depot fleet; dev uses replayed samples. Last week's anomaly (duplicated litres on diesel vans) was traced to verify pointing at the live aggregation queue. For the weekly sync, please review the corrected environment settings below, which verify now uses.

config for bahop-baduf:
[kasion]
team = lamath
access_code = ac_d807e5
host = kasion.paliqcloud.corp
port = 4000
owner = julix.tamvan
peer = frair.qorvelsoft.local

= Transporting the Locked Device Case =

Heads up, records team: the locked case of test devices from the Brindlefox lab moves again this quarter. The case stays locked end to end — nobody on our side holds the key, and that's deliberate. Just log it in, note the seal condition, and park it in the secure room until the lab crew collects it. Don't shake it; the units inside are calibrated. The courier hand-over instruction sits right below this line.

drop instructions, hahip-badug: the quenox ralath courier leaves the kaseth fraiel rusiel tameth belys istdor ralion giliel ledger at gate 7830 under passcode 165413

## Building Access — Spares Room (Hullbrook Annex)

Contractors: the spare hardware room is down the east corridor on the ground floor, third door on the left. Sign in at the front desk first and grab a visitor lanyard. Anything you take out, jot it in the blue logbook — yes, even the little stuff. The door self-locks, so don't wedge it. To get in, punch in the code below.

staff pass of hagug-taguf = bdg-HJ-9